Output 8708045c43079a190260e8f94ecf0c13f25aab3b7915f65d90e07b4364d34228:21

value
498000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35ef670307a986f3f4ed6bf16149f0dfa8d29dcd OP_EQUAL
address
MCpLqZqCfsjpSatAF2UwLsrm819GafKS1G
transaction
8708045c43079a190260e8f94ecf0c13f25aab3b7915f65d90e07b4364d34228
spent
true